APM9928
Dual Enhancement Mode MOSFET (N-and P-Channel)
Features
Pin Description
N-Channel
20V/5A , RDS(ON)=35m(typ.) @ VGS=4.5V
RDS(ON)=50m(typ.) @ VGS=3.0V
P-Channel
www.DataSheet4U.com -20V/-3.2A , RDS(ON)=80m(typ.) @ VGS=-4.5V
RDS(ON)=120m(typ.) @ VGS=-3.0V
Super High Dense Cell Design for Extremely Low
RDS(ON)
Reliable and Rugged
SO-8 Package
Applications
Power Management in Notebook Computer ,
Portable Equipment and Battery Powered
Systems.

Physical Specifications
Terminal Material
Lead Solderability
Solder-Plated Copper (Solder Material : 90/10 or 63/37 SnPb)
Meets EIA Specification RSI86-91, ANSI/J-STD-002 Category 3.
Reflow Condition (IR/Convection or VPR Reflow)
Reference JEDEC Standard J-STD-020A APRIL 1999
www.DataSheet4U.com
Peak temperature
Pre-heat temperature
183°C
Classification Reflow Profiles
Time
Convection or IR/
Convection
Average ramp-up rate(183°C to Peak)
3°C/second max.
Preheat temperature 125 ± 25°C)
120 seconds max
Temperature maintained above 183°C
60 – 150 seconds
Time within 5°C of actual peak temperature 10 –20 seconds
Peak temperature range
220 +5/-0°C or 235 +5/-0°C
Ramp-down rate
6 °C /second max.
Time 25°C to peak temperature
6 minutes max.
